    I don't agree.


    - May is more offensive then Rigo
    - Pac was better then Donaire (imo) and leagues better at fighting going forward
    - Rigo is faster then Floyd and p4p more powerful (meaning, I think his shots effect donaire more then Mays would Pac)
    - The dimensional (size) advantage would have been with Mayweather
    - Pac comes forward throwing punches in bunches (at his best in his prime), Donaire comes forward throwing one or two punches at a time then posing n getting countered


    All these reasons are why I believe the fights wouldn't look all that similar at all. Donaire and Pac are totally different, and Rigo is more physically talented then Floyd (faster, more explosive, and more powerful)


    Now, if one is just saying in terms of, well Pac will be the one coming forward, and Mayweather the one outboxing him, well ya.... but that would be like many other fights as well. I don't think theres much depth to that comparison though and I don't think the fights would look all that similar to eachother.
